Siding Spring

The Sky at Night · Season 26 · Episode 9
Siding Spring Mountain in New South Wales is the site of one of the world's most sophisticated observatories. All the southern sky is available for study, and the AAT, or Anglo-Australian Telescope, has already been used to make major discoveries.

Patrick Moore visits the observatory, and talks about the work there with David Malin and Dr David Allen.
